This is a Business Bible News Headlines for Friday October 31 at 5:05 PM Eastern Time, Business Bible News where Daily News meets Daily Principle.Business Headlines: In business news today, Amazon's stock is experiencing a surge as traders are excited about the company's renewed focus on artificial intelligence. As a result, both the S&P 500 and Nasdaq have seen significant gains. According to CNBC, this excitement is attributed to Amazon's advancements in AI technology, which are expected to improve operational efficiency and enhance customer engagement.Meanwhile, a report from Financial Times highlights tensions in the rare earths market, with Scott Bessent commenting that China has made a mistake by taking aggressive actions in this sector. This situation could impact global supply chains, particularly in technology and automotive industries. In another article from Axios, Amazon's CEO has clarified that recent layoffs are not driven by AI developments but are part of the company's restructuring efforts. This clarification aims to address concerns and rumors circulating among employees and the public. Additionally, Investor's Business Daily reports that supermajors Chevron and Exxon Mobil have faced another quarter of profit declines, but there is a notable shift, with Chevron closing the gap in performance compared to Exxon. This performance shift may indicate changing dynamics in the oil sector.Lastly, TechCrunch discusses Nvidia's expansion of its AI partnerships with Hyundai, Samsung, SK, and Naver, signaling a strong commitment to advancing AI technologies in the automotive industry. This move could enhance Nvidia's market position and lead to more innovations in AI applications.BBNews Market Analysis: Today, global markets are mixed.In overseas trading, the Nikkei leads the way with a move of 1,032 points.In US markets, the S&P 500 is up 17 points to 6,840, the Dow Jones Industrial Average is up 37 points to 47,559, and the Nasdaq is up 148 points to 23,729.The ten-year Treasury yield is at 4.1%.Commodities: Brent Crude is flat at $60 per barrel. Gold is up $13 to $4,014 per ounce.Sports news: According to NBC Sports, Rhamondre Stevenson will miss the upcoming game for the Patriots due to a toe injury. This loss is significant for the team as Stevenson has been their leading rusher.Entertainment news: Variety reports that the comedy clip series 'Ridiculousness' has been canceled by MTV after 14 years and 46 seasons. While previously shot episodes will continue to air into 2026, no new episodes will be produced going forward.The Daily Principle: Today's Daily Principle is BUSINESS: MANAGEMENT, specifically dealing with Fair Value. This principle is found in 1–21:22. The verse reads: "David said to him, 'Sell me your threshing place, so that I can build an altar to the Lord, to stop the epidemic. I'll give you the full price.'" This passage illustrates the importance of fair transactions in business. In modern business practices, ensuring fair value in exchanges fosters trust and integrity. This principle encourages leaders to value equitable dealings, which can lead to sustainable business relationships and long-term success.
